Pet Friendliest Cascade Apartments for Rent

The Cascade Apartment community with the highest ApartmentHomeLiving.com Lifestyle Score for Pet Friendliness is The Portscape Apartments in the South Pier neighborhood with a Pet Friendliness rating of 4 of 4. Luxe Sheboygan Luxury Apartments in the KMD West neighborhood ranks second in Pet Friendliness with a score of 3.6 of 4. Here is today’s list of the most Pet Friendly Cascade apartments for rent:

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Cascade Apartments

What is the Cheapest Pet Friendly apartment in Cascade?

Currently the most affordable Pet Friendly Apartment in Cascade is at Sheboygan Riverwalk Apartment Homes listed at $414.

How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Cascade Apartment?

The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Cascade is $1,420.

What is the largest Pet Friendly Cascade Apartment for rent?

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Cascade is a 1,549 square feet unit starting from $1,110 at Garton Toy Factory.

What is the average size for Cascade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?

The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Cascade is currently at 890 sq ft.
